In the case of alphanumeric fields, the field settings are represented by numeric codes.
The codes can then be entered via the numeric keyboard to go directly to the required
setting, avoiding the need to index through intervening settings. The numeric codes are
given in the description of the fields, and are summarised in Section 5.6. For instance,
with reference to the Measurement Mode control fields, Section 5.2.1, entering a 2 into
the first field and a 0 into the second would set the 2032 to Dual Channel Spectrum
Averaging. In the following description the respective codes precede the allowed al-
phanumeric control field settings. Note, however, that they do not appear on the 2032
Display.
